The Technical Secretary in Football: Functions, importance and strategies for sporting success

The technical secretary in football is a key and essential member for success of the team. It has ten main functions, including recruitment of players, the analysis of rivals, the negotiation of contracts, the management of the staff, the development of strategies, the follow-up of injuries and management of the calendar.

Work closely with the coach, the staff doctor and other members of the team to ensure that the team is well prepared and aligned to achieve its objectives. In general, the technical secretary is a key player in decision making and team management.
